Survive Overnight in a Toy Factory is a survival experience created on December 19, 2025. The game has accumulated 801,614 lifetime visits and 5,272 favorites. Currently, three players are active. The title holds an 86 percent like percentage. It focuses on scavenging, crafting, and base building mechanics within its genre.
